What is the Superior Health Plan Safe Ride Program?

The Superior Health Plan Safe Ride program offers Medicaid and CHIP members non-emergency transportation services to and from healthcare providers. This service is particularly useful for individuals who need assistance getting to doctor appointments, medical treatments, or prescription pickups. It is a vital service that ensures you can access the healthcare you need, without worrying about transportation challenges.

Eligibility for the Safe Ride Program

Eligibility for the Safe Ride service is typically based on the type of insurance plan you have with Superior Health Plan. Generally, members who are enrolled in Medicaid or CHIP are eligible to use this service. However, some restrictions may apply, and it’s important to check with your specific plan to confirm eligibility.

How to Access the Superior Health Plan Safe Ride Service?

Accessing the Safe Ride service is simple. As a member of the Superior Health Plan, you can schedule a ride by calling the transportation provider associated with your plan. You will need to provide details about your healthcare appointment, including the time, date, and location. Most transportation services under this program are available during regular business hours, but certain plans may offer additional flexibility.

Scheduling Your Ride

  1. Call the transportation provider at least 48 hours before your appointment.
  2. Provide your Superior Health Plan member ID number and appointment details.
  3. Confirm your pickup time and address.

By following these steps, you can ensure that your ride is scheduled and you have everything arranged for your healthcare visit.

What Does the Superior Health Plan Safe Ride Include?

The Superior Health Plan Safe Ride service provides more than just a ride to your healthcare provider. It includes transportation to a wide range of medical services, including:

  • Doctor Visits: Routine check-ups and specialist consultations.
  • Pharmacy Trips: To pick up prescriptions or necessary medical supplies.
  • Dialysis Treatments: For individuals undergoing regular dialysis sessions.
  • Physical Therapy: Transportation to and from physical therapy appointments.
  • Mental Health Services: For visits to mental health professionals or therapy sessions.

These services are critical for ensuring that members stay on top of their healthcare needs, regardless of their transportation challenges.

Common Questions About the Superior Health Plan Safe Ride

  1. Who qualifies for the Safe Ride service?
    To qualify for the Safe Ride service, you must be a member of the Superior Health Plan, typically under Medicaid or CHIP. Eligibility requirements may vary by region, so be sure to confirm with your insurance provider.
  2. How do I schedule a ride?
    You can schedule a ride by calling the transportation provider associated with your Superior Health Plan. Make sure to provide your member ID and appointment details at least 48 hours in advance.
  3. What types of appointments can I use Safe Ride for?
    Safe Ride covers transportation for doctor visits, pharmacy trips, dialysis treatments, physical therapy, and mental health services. It helps ensure you don’t miss critical appointments.
  4. Are there any costs associated with Safe Ride?
    No, the Safe Ride service is provided at no additional cost to members. It’s a benefit included in your Superior Health Plan coverage.
  5. Can I use Safe Ride for emergency trips?
    The Safe Ride program is designed for non-emergency transportation. For emergencies, you should use an ambulance or emergency services.
  6. What should I do if my ride doesn’t show up?
    If your ride does not arrive on time, contact the transportation provider immediately to resolve the issue and ensure you get to your appointment.
